High Performance Computing (HPC) plays a crucial role in advancing scientific research and technological innovation. The demand for faster computing speed and higher processing power has driven the development of GPU acceleration in HPC applications. 

Graphics Processing Units (GPUs) are specialized hardware components that excel in parallel processing tasks, making them ideal for accelerating computationally intensive workloads. By harnessing the power of GPUs, HPC users can achieve significant performance gains and reduce processing times for complex simulations and data analytics.

However, unlocking the full potential of GPU acceleration in HPC environments requires careful optimization of software and hardware configurations. This includes optimizing code for parallel execution, leveraging GPU-specific libraries and tools, and ensuring efficient data transfer between CPUs and GPUs. 

One key challenge in GPU acceleration is managing data movement between the host CPU and the GPU device. Minimizing data transfer overhead is essential for maximizing GPU utilization and overall system performance. Techniques such as data prefetching, overlapping computation with data transfer, and using shared memory can help reduce latency and improve overall efficiency.

Another essential aspect of GPU acceleration in HPC is task scheduling and workload distribution. Balancing computational workloads across multiple GPU devices, optimizing task assignment, and minimizing communication overhead are critical for maximizing parallelism and scalability in HPC applications.

In addition to software optimization, hardware considerations also play a significant role in GPU acceleration for HPC. Selecting the right GPU hardware, configuring system architecture for optimal GPU performance, and ensuring adequate cooling and power supply are essential for achieving peak performance in GPU-accelerated HPC environments.
